Comprehension Funeral Preparations


Funeral preparations encompass all the choices and preparations desired to organize a funeral service. This consists of picking the kind of support, deciding on burial or cremation, and coordinating the different logistical features, for instance transportation and floral preparations. Irrespective of whether you might be planning ahead or arranging a service following a recent loss, comprehending the process might help make sure that every thing runs easily.


The Importance of Funeral Arrangements


Funeral arrangements serve several important purposes:



  • Honoring the Deceased: A funeral allows friends and family to assemble, try to remember, and pay back their respects to the one that has handed absent. It’s a time and energy to celebrate their existence and legacy.

  • Offering Closure: The funeral services offers a structured opportunity for mourners to precise their grief and start the therapeutic course of action.

  • Cultural and Religious Observances: Numerous funerals adhere to specific cultural or religious tactics which have been meaningful towards the deceased as well as their relatives.

  • Legal Prerequisites: You will find certain lawful measures that must be taken when anyone passes away, such as registering the Dying and acquiring essential permits.


Vital Methods in Preparing Funeral Preparations


Funeral preparations involve quite a few essential actions, Each individual of which calls for cautious thing to consider. Under, we'll stop working the process to assist you to navigate it with increased ease.


one. Notify Relevant Authorities and acquire a Loss of life Certification


The first step following a death is to inform the pertinent authorities. This ordinarily includes getting in touch with a health care provider or coroner, who will formally pronounce the Loss of life and issue a Demise certificate. The Demise certificate is A vital document that should be necessary for many facets of the funeral arrangements and settling the deceased’s affairs.

three. Make a decision on Burial or Cremation


Among the list of most significant selections in funeral preparations is whether to select burial or cremation. This option can be influenced with the deceased’s needs, religious beliefs, or relatives preferences.



  • Burial: Standard burial consists of placing the deceased in the coffin and interring them in a grave. You’ll want to settle on a burial plot, which can be in the cemetery or churchyard.

  • Cremation: Cremation consists of decreasing your body to ashes, that may then be stored within an urn, scattered, or buried. Some people select cremation as it features much more overall flexibility in terms of memorialization.


4. Find the Type of Funeral Provider


The type of funeral provider you end up picking will rely on the Choices with the deceased and their loved ones. Here are several popular choices:



  • Common Funeral: A conventional funeral commonly features a visitation or viewing, a formal support in a very spiritual or secular setting, plus a burial or cremation.

  • Memorial Service: A memorial provider is held once the burial or cremation and concentrates on celebrating the life of the deceased. It may be far more casual and is often held inside a area of importance into the deceased.

  • Direct Cremation or Burial: Some family members decide on a direct cremation or burial, which requires no formal assistance. This selection is often selected for simplicity or Expense motives.

  • Green or Eco-Friendly Funeral: For anyone worried about the ecosystem, a green funeral minimizes the ecological impact by utilizing biodegradable components and keeping away from embalming substances.

Running The prices of Funeral Arrangements


Funeral preparations might be expensive, and it’s essential to concentrate on the charges included. Expenses will vary dependant upon aspects such as the style of support, the choice of burial or cremation, and The situation. Some frequent costs include things like:



  • Funeral Director Fees: These go over the services furnished by the funeral director, which includes transportation, care with the deceased, and organizing the company.

  • Coffin, Urn, or Casket: The expense of the coffin, urn, or casket could vary widely dependant upon the materials and design.

  • Cemetery or Cremation Charges: If you select burial, you’ll need to purchase a burial plot, grave opening, and closing, and also a headstone. Cremation charges ordinarily incorporate the cremation procedure and the expense of an urn.

  • Bouquets, Songs, and various Provider Details: Extra prices could involve floral arrangements, new music, and any Specific elements for that service.


It’s essential to talk about expenditures together with your funeral director and be sure that you realize exactly what is included in their expert services. Should you’re worried about costs, check with about various selections and packages which will help you stay in your budget.


Authorized Criteria in Funeral Arrangements


When building funeral arrangements, there are lots of legal factors to remember:


1. Registering the Death


In britain, the Loss of life need to be registered within five times Unless of course a coroner is included. This method normally consists of supplying the Demise certification and every other important documentation to the neighborhood registrar.


two. Acquiring Permits


Based on the situation, you may need permits for burial or cremation. Your funeral director can help with this method and ensure that all authorized necessities are met.


3. Managing the Deceased’s Estate


Following the funeral, you’ll have to have to manage the deceased’s estate, like distributing belongings, paying debts, and closing accounts. This method is usually elaborate, and it could be beneficial to consult a solicitor for guidance.
